Personally, I vote for Fax over T.38. Faxing is the ONE thing that is
keeping us from deploying asterisk nation wide. Fax over G711 usually works
50% of the time.  Fax over PRI isn't that stable either (which is quite a
shock). I tried to Fax from POTS to the PRI in our asterisk box. Asterisk
detects the fax and properly jumps to the fax extension and correctly spawns
rxfax, but about 2 seconds after spawning the app asterisk drops the call.

So again, my vote is for  T.38 support in Asterisk.
